Inside Pickup Codes by Carrier

Driver collects the freight from beyond the immediate loading area rather than at the vehicle.

16 codes across 15 carriers, plus 1 that use a request field instead.

Common questions

Which carriers support inside pickup?

15 carriers publish a code for inside pickup, and a further 1 support it through a request field rather than a code. Driver collects the freight from beyond the immediate loading area rather than at the vehicle.

Is there a standard inside pickup code across carriers?

No. Each carrier defines its own code, so the same service is spelled differently at every carrier you integrate with — AAA Cooper uses ISP, ABF Freight uses Acc_IPU, AIT Worldwide Logistics uses INSPU, Banyan Technology uses SIPCK. A code is only meaningful together with the carrier it belongs to.
